Abstract

The invention discloses a method for manufacturing knitted flax fabrics, which comprises the following steps of treatment of weft yarns before weaving, weaving on a machine, and after-treatment. Firstly, flax yarns between 28 and 42 n/1 are steamed in a steam box for 60 to 90 minutes at a temperature of between 90 and 100 DEG C, subjected to heat preservation for 50 to 60 minutes, and woven on a bodkin plain circular knitting machine between 16 and 18 GG, wherein the vehicle speed is set to between 10 and 20 rpm, and the yarn feeding tensile force is between 5 and 6 g; and secondly, fabrics are subjected to rope chromating, and the finished products - the knitted flax fabrics with a weight of 190 grams per square meter are finally obtained. Therefore, the flax fabrics woven by the circular knitting machine have the advantages of soft hand feeling, good elasticity and good air permeability; and the method effectively reduces tears of the fabrics during the weaving process of the circular knitting machine and makes weaving and looping formation become smooth, so that the method reduces the defective rate during the process of mass production.

Background technology
Sodolin is knitted system by tatting technology usually at present, specifically, correspondingly upward arranging cheese and on warping machines, carrying out warping by technological requirement through the sliver number, to connect warp thread through axle again after warping finishes together is installed on the loom, on the weft yarn frame of loom cheese is installed, adjust weaving process parameter, start Rapier looms and realize that warp and weft interweaving forms flax woven, because the Rapier looms varietal adaptation is wide, flax material is suitable for weaving smoothly on Rapier looms fully, so be widely adopted in the tatting technology of weaving field flax.But flax woven since elasticity a little less than, the cause of pliability deficiency, the class that occupies on market is lower.
For this reason, industry transfers to attempt the braiding sodolin on circular knitting machine, the sodolin that utilizes circular machine knitting to form has that feel is soft, elasticity is good, good permeability and the characteristics that do not crease easily, but owing to one side linen yarn ultrahard, the crisp characteristic of spy, the crooked lopping of yarn is difficult in the braiding process, and yarn is easy to generate broken hole in knocking over and knitting cycle, cause defect rate high, can't satisfy client's quality requirement, on the other hand, because the linen yarn spinnability is poor, bar is done inequality ring, also is the reason that easily causes producing in the braiding process broken hole.

The specific embodiment
Below with the finished product door width of cloth be 26inch * 2 width of cloth, finished product grammes per square metre be 190 grams/square metre lateral density be 40 orders/5 centimetre, vertically density is that the single face linen cambric of 66 orders/5 centimetre is an example, its operating procedure is as follows:
Yarn steaming: weave test through repeatedly strict, the yarn count specification of selected linen yarn is 28n/l at last, that flax sliver of this yarn count is done is stable, spinnability is good, the linen yarn of 28n/l is carried out the yarn steaming processing before last machine, select suitable temperature and time yarn steaming, yarn steaming technology: 100 ℃ of steamings were incubated 1 hour in 1 hour again, to increase humidity, brute force and the pliability of flax, the bending of yarn circle when being beneficial to lopping.
Knitting: weave test through repeatedly strict, it is 40 orders/5 centimetre that the knitting technology of single face linen cambric is set at lateral density, and vertically density is 66 orders/5 centimetre.Because it is poor that the bar of flax is done, can not use the garden machine of thin plane No. when selecting machinery equipment, and to select the circular knitting machine of bodkin distance, specifically selecting 18GG, the door width of cloth for use is that the single-side machine of 30inch is comparatively desirable, can reduce the chance that broken hole produces better, and institutional framework is chosen the braiding of single face plain weave, adjust yarn tension, advancing yarn tension can not be too big and too little, otherwise is prone to broken hole, advances yarn tension and is controlled at 5g.Place 40 tunnel yarn production, tractive tension force is pine too, otherwise moving back circle has any problem, easily produce magnificent pin and broken hole, tractive tension force is transferred to 4 grades of comparatively ideals, and the speed of machine is also unsuitable fast, select about 15 rev/mins, in addition workshop moisture temperature is controlled, temperature generally is controlled at 20-30 ℃, and humidity is about 65-75%.If the workshop humidity deficit also can increase difficulty of weaving, increase broken hole, machine grammes per square metre 165 grams under the grey cloth of production/square metre, the fabric of this grammes per square metre is fit to make top grade class clothes in spring and autumn.
The back arrangement: the back arrangement of flax knitted fabric also is very important, if it is improper to control, equally also can produce a lot of broken holes, influence fabric quality, colouring method will dye with rope is strong, and can not use overflow dyeing, because speed is fast during overflow dyeing, pulling force is big, can make lining produce broken hole in dyeing course, the strong dyeing of rope comprises two steps of scouringing and bleaching and dye, and the conventional non-natural fiber-like of time ratio of scouringing and bleaching product reduces 20~30 minutes, generally be controlled at about 55 minutes, the temperature of scouringing and bleaching is controlled at 90 ℃, and dyeing temperature is 70 ℃, and the time is 75 minutes, flax knitted fabric broken hole that adopts above-mentioned series of process to produce can be controlled in 0~5 fault/, satisfied client's quality requirement.
